The Compassionate Friends exists to provide friendship, understanding, and hope to those going through the natural grieving process.

The vision statement of The Compassionate Friends is that everyone who needs us will find us and everyone who finds us will be helped. Your donation would go towards community outreach and much needed training and resources for our chapter leaders, regional coordinators and Facebook moderators that support each grieving family member.
